Formation Fluidity Over Rigid Blueprint
Look: a 4‑3‑3 that morphs into a 3‑5‑2 after a corner is no longer a gimmick, it’s survival. Coaches dump the playbook, swap a striker for a wing‑back, and watch the opposition scramble. The key is not the shape itself but the speed of the transition, the instant‑read that tells you “now or never.”
Midfield Mayhem: The New Battleground
Here is the deal: the midfield becomes a pressure cooker. One minute you’re pressing high, the next you’re shielded, forcing the opponent to choose between a reckless pass or a risky dribble. The best teams plant a deep‑lying playmaker who can launch a counter with a 35‑yard laser, then instantly drop a defensive midfielder to lock down space. It’s a see‑saw that only the sharpest survive.
Set‑Piece Savvy: The Silent Killer
By the way, cup nights amplify the value of a well‑rehearsed corner. You’ll see a team deploy a false nine to linger on the edge, confusing markers. The kicker whistles, the ball arcs, and a runner crashes the near‑post while a second man spikes the far‑post. It’s chaos, it’s beautiful, and it’s often the difference between glory and a sobering exit.
